Output e93ca8419e6f8f063c0a8f972729d7d759de3f3eb10c1915f22ab9a0077fa969:1

value
1033990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ac60ca3f73493f0c51ccbcaa473c31418ae195 OP_EQUAL
address
3BEUhXtyXrkQgeV7pv37Nq1D8hxFM2chfg
transaction
e93ca8419e6f8f063c0a8f972729d7d759de3f3eb10c1915f22ab9a0077fa969
confirmations
279730
spent
true